East Coast Volkswagen in Myrtle Beach say buyers are eager for the first release of the new 2009 Volkswagen Jetta TDI. The new Volkswagen Jetta TDI will feature a new diesel motor that meets emissions standards in all 50 states and is fuel efficient.

Fuel Efficient

The new Jetta TDI available at Myrtle Beach VW has improved fuel economy and a high reliability diesel engine coupled with performance that is hard to find in a hybrid or fuel-efficient small car. Myrtle Beach buyers want more than just an economy car, they want a car that drives well, handles and has good performance.

The fuel economy is an estimated 35% better than the gasoline powered Jetta. The EPA has rated the Jetta TDI sedan at 29 mpg city and 40 highway according to Volkswagen. Although, a leading third-party certifier tested the Jetta TDI and they reported the VW achieving 38 mpg in the city and 44 mpg on the highway.

Standard Electronic Stability Control

Volkswagen announced that all its 2009 vehicles will come standard with electronic stability programme (ESP). Volkswagen is one of the only auto manufacturers to offer an electronic stability control system on their entire product line ahead of the national deadline for all vehicles to include stability control systems by 2012. VW’s ESP technology works in conjunction with anti-lock brakes and reduces loss of control and rollovers to avoid crashes. The NHTSA predicts around 10,000 lives could be potentially saved each year if auto manufacturers included stability systems as standard equipment.
